/* Add Your Custom CSS Here */
.container {
	max-width: none;
	width: 100%;
}
.mt-3 {
	margin-top: 0 !important;
}
#ajax-return {
	padding-top: 71.5px;
}
.quicknav-wrap a .quicknav-item {
	color: #FFF;
}
.z-section-5 {
	background-color: transparent;
}
.z-section-6 {
	background-color: #fff;
}
.quicknav-wrap .quicknav-item {
	background-image: linear-gradient(rgb(255, 102, 0) 0%, rgb(255, 153, 0) 100%);
	margin: 10px;
	border-radius: 12px;
	height: auto !important;
	padding: 10px;
}
.quicknav-wrap .quicknav-item:hover {
	background-image: linear-gradient(rgb(255, 153, 0) 0%, rgb(255, 102, 0) 100%);
}
#site-nav {
background-position: center 0px;
background-image: url(https://lexingtonky.younglife.org/_layouts/images/mSites/HeaderBg.png);
background-repeat: no-repeat;
margin: 0;
position: relative;
padding-top: 10px;
background-color: #FFFFFF;
position: fixed;
width: 100%;
}
#site-nav * {
color: #2D5CAB;
}
.navbar-collapse {
	background-color: transparent;
}
.navbar-header {
background-image: url(https://lexingtonky.younglife.org/PublishingImages/YL-Hrzntl-Color.png);
background-repeat: no-repeat;
background-size: contain;
width: 150px;
height: 50px;
}
.navbar .navbar-nav li a {
	height: auto;
}
.navbar .navbar-nav > li > a:hover, .navbar .navbar-nav > li > a:focus, .navbar .navbar-nav > li.active > a, .navbar .navbar-nav > li.active > a:hover, .navbar .navbar-nav > li.active > a:focus, .navbar .navbar-nav > .open > a, .navbar .navbar-nav > .open > a:hover, .navbar .navbar-nav > .open > a:focus, .navbar .navbar-toggle:hover, .navbar .navbar-toggle:focus {
		color: #224683;
background-color: transparent;
	height: auto;
	}
.navbar .navbar-nav li a:hover, .navbar .navbar-nav li a:focus, .navbar .navbar-nav li.active a, li.active a, .navbar .navbar-nav li.active a:hover {
color: #224683;
background-color: transparent;
}
a.navbar-brand{
	width: 150px;
	height: 50px;
}
#quicknav-btn {
	display: none;
}
.jumbotron h1 {
	vertical-align: bottom !important;
	margin-top: 25px !important;
}
.fa-yl {
	background-image: url(https://d1dc57evlm7o0i.cloudfront.net/tofinoauctions.com/younglife/lexgolf19/stylesheet_images/2_original_df537626bf6c7fa635c99fc1a3b9d417.png);
	background-size: contain;
	background-repeat: no-repeat;
	float: none !important;
}

/* YOUNGLIFE CSS */
DIV.yl-rteElement-BoxHeader {
	-ms-name: "Line Header - Blue";
}
DIV.yl-rteElement-BoxHeader2 {
	-ms-name: "Line Header - Green";
}
DIV.yl-rteElement-BoxHeader3 {
	-ms-name: "Line Header - Orange";
}
DIV.yl-rteElement-BoxHeader4 {
	-ms-name: "Line Header - Lt Blue";
}
DIV.yl-rteElement-BoxHeader5 {
	-ms-name: "Line Header - Yellow";
}
DIV.yl-rteElement-BoxHeader6 {
	-ms-name: "Line Header - Gray";
}
.yl-rteElement-BoxHeader, .yl-rteElement-BoxHeader2, .yl-rteElement-BoxHeader3, .yl-rteElement-BoxHeader4, .yl-rteElement-BoxHeader5, .yl-rteElement-BoxHeader6 {
	color: #0086C6;
	font-size: 26px;
	background-color: transparent;
	border-bottom: 6px solid #0089C9;
	min-height: 22px;
	padding: 0 20px;
	margin-top: 0px;
	font-weight: bold;
	font-family: "Arial Narrow", Arial, sans-serif;
	font-stretch: condensed; /* fixes issue with arial narrow in firefox */
	margin-bottom: 12px;
	text-transform: uppercase;
	letter-spacing: -1px;
	word-spacing: -1px;
	line-height: normal;
	min-height: 35px;
}
.yl-rteElement-BoxHeader2 {
	color: #75CE00;
	border-bottom: 6px solid #75CE00;
}
.yl-rteElement-BoxHeader3 {
	color: #FF6D00;
	border-bottom: 6px solid #FF6D00;
}
.yl-rteElement-BoxHeader4 {
	color: #58BAFA;
	border-bottom: 6px solid #58BAFA;
}
.yl-rteElement-BoxHeader5 {
	color: #FAC300;
	border-bottom: 6px solid #FAC300;
}
.yl-rteElement-BoxHeader6 {
	color: #999;
	border-bottom: 6px solid #999;
}
* [class*="yl-rteElement-BoxHeader"] p {
	margin: 0;
	padding: 0;
}
* [id*="Sidebar"] .sidebar * [class*="yl-rteElement-BoxHeader"] {
	text-align: center;
	margin-left: -20px;
	margin-right: -20px;
}
DIV.yl-rteElement-HighlightBox2 {
	-ms-name: "Highlight Box - Dk Blue";
}
.yl-rteElement-HighlightBox2, .HighlightBox2 {
	background-color: #00314B;
	color: #fff;
	padding: 20px;
	font-size: 16px;
	overflow: hidden;
}
DIV.yl-rteElement-HighlightBox3 {
	-ms-name: "Highlight Box - Orange";
}
.yl-rteElement-HighlightBox3, .HighlightBox3 {
	background-color: #FF6600;
	color: #fff;
	padding: 20px;
	font-size: 16px;
	overflow: hidden;
}
DIV.yl-rteElement-HighlightBox1 {
	-ms-name: "Highlight Box - Blue";
}
.yl-rteElement-HighlightBox1, .HighlightBox1 {
	background-color: #2C85C5;
	color: #fff;
	padding: 20px;
	font-size: 16px;
	overflow: hidden;
}
DIV.yl-rteElement-HighlightBox6 {
	-ms-name: "Highlight Box - Gold";
}
.yl-rteElement-HighlightBox6, .HighlightBox6 {
	background-color: #FDC100;
	color: #fff;
	padding: 20px;
	font-size: 16px;
	overflow: hidden;
}
DIV.yl-rteElement-HighlightBox5 {
	-ms-name: "Highlight Box - Green";
}
.yl-rteElement-HighlightBox5, .HighlightBox5 {
	background-color: #75CE00;
	color: #fff;
	padding: 20px;
	font-size: 16px;
	overflow: hidden;
}
DIV.yl-rteElement-HighlightBox8 {
	-ms-name: "Highlight Box - Lt Blue";
}
.yl-rteElement-HighlightBox8, .HighlightBox8 {
	background-color: #58BAFA;
	color: #fff;
	padding: 20px;
	font-size: 16px;
	overflow: hidden;
}
DIV.yl-rteElement-HighlightBox4 {
	-ms-name: "Highlight Box - Gray";
}
.yl-rteElement-HighlightBox4, .HighlightBox4 {
	background-color: #ddd;
	color: #858585;
	padding: 20px;
	font-size: 16px;
	overflow: hidden;
}
DIV.yl-rteElement-HighlightBox7 {
	-ms-name: "Highlight Box - Gray Border";
}
.yl-rteElement-HighlightBox7, .HighlightBox7 {
	background-color: #eee;
	color: #858585;
	padding: 20px;
	font-size: 16px;
	border: 1px solid #ccc;
	overflow: hidden;
}
* [class*="yl-rteElement-HighlightBox"] a:link {
	color: #fff;
	text-decoration: underline;
}
* [class*="yl-rteElement-HighlightBox"] a:hover {
	color: #fff;
	text-decoration: none;
}
.yl-rteElement-HighlightBox a:link {
	color: inherit;
	text-decoration: none;
}
.yl-rteElement-HighlightBox a:hover {
	color: inherit;
	text-decoration: underline;
}
.HomeBoxContent {
	padding: 20px;
	font-size: 16px;
}
* [class*="col-"] img {
	max-width: 100%;
	height: auto !important;
}
.yl-rtePosition-2 {
	-ms-name: "Right";
	float: right;
}
#ctl00_PlaceHolderMain_UIVersionedContent7_Title7Div {
	font-size: 30px;
	color: #999;
	text-transform: uppercase;
	border-bottom: 2px dotted #ccc;
	border-top: 2px dotted #ccc;
	text-align: center;
	padding-bottom: 10px;
	padding-top: 10px;
	margin: 10px auto 20px;
}

#Gold_Sponsors img {
	width: 100%;
}